Analysis
In 2024, political stability - governance score in Spain stood at 65.84 0-100.
Compared with earlier readings it is down 3.8% on the previous year and down 11.2% over ten years.
Over the whole period, political stability - governance score in Spain peaked at 74.14 0-100 in 2014 and was at its lowest, 65.66 0-100, in 2009.
That places Spain 107th out of 206 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the middle of the range.
